 Chemical & Physical Properties

Density 1.9g/cm3
Boiling Point 624.8ºC at 760mmHg
Molecular Formula C11H13N3O5
Molecular Weight 267.23800
Flash Point 331.7ºC
Exact Mass 267.08600
PSA 120.60000
Vapour Pressure 1.78E-16mmHg at 25°C
Index of Refraction 1.81

HEALTH HAZARD DATA

ACUTE TOXICITY DATA

TYPE OF TEST :
L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E :
Oral
SPECIES OBSERVED :
Rodent - rat
DOSE/DURATION :
26 mg/kg
TOXIC EFFECTS :
Gastrointestinal - peritonitis Liver - hepatitis (hepatocellular necrosis), zonal Lungs, Thorax, or Respiration - acute pulmonary edema
REFERENCE :
CNREA8 Cancer Research. (Public Ledger Building, Suit 816, 6th & Chestnut Sts., Philadelphia, PA 19106) V.1- 1941- Volume(issue)/page/year: 29,116,1969
TYPE OF TEST :
L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E :
Intraperitoneal
SPECIES OBSERVED :
Rodent - rat
DOSE/DURATION :
25 mg/kg
TOXIC EFFECTS :
Gastrointestinal - peritonitis Liver - hepatitis (hepatocellular necrosis), zonal Lungs, Thorax, or Respiration - acute pulmonary edema
REFERENCE :
CNREA8 Cancer Research. (Public Ledger Building, Suit 816, 6th & Chestnut Sts., Philadelphia, PA 19106) V.1- 1941- Volume(issue)/page/year: 29,116,1969
TYPE OF TEST :
L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E :
Subcutaneous
SPECIES OBSERVED :
Rodent - rat
DOSE/DURATION :
24 mg/kg
TOXIC EFFECTS :
Gastrointestinal - peritonitis Liver - hepatitis (hepatocellular necrosis), zonal Lungs, Thorax, or Respiration - acute pulmonary edema
REFERENCE :
CNREA8 Cancer Research. (Public Ledger Building, Suit 816, 6th & Chestnut Sts., Philadelphia, PA 19106) V.1- 1941- Volume(issue)/page/year: 29,116,1969
TYPE OF TEST :
LD50 - Lethal dose, 50 percent kill
ROUTE OF EXPOSURE :
Intraperitoneal
SPECIES OBSERVED :
Rodent - mouse
DOSE/DURATION :
30 mg/kg
TOXIC EFFECTS :
Gastrointestinal - peritonitis Liver - hepatitis (hepatocellular necrosis), zonal Lungs, Thorax, or Respiration - acute pulmonary edema
REFERENCE :
CNREA8 Cancer Research. (Public Ledger Building, Suit 816, 6th & Chestnut Sts., Philadelphia, PA 19106) V.1- 1941- Volume(issue)/page/year: 29,116,1969
TYPE OF TEST :
LDLo - Lowest published lethal dose
ROUTE OF EXPOSURE :
Oral
SPECIES OBSERVED :
Mammal - dog
DOSE/DURATION :
48 mg/kg
TOXIC EFFECTS :
Gastrointestinal - hypermotility, diarrhea Skin and Appendages - dermatitis, other (after systemic exposure) Nutritional and Gross Metabolic - weight loss or decreased weight gain
REFERENCE :
CNREA8 Cancer Research. (Public Ledger Building, Suit 816, 6th & Chestnut Sts., Philadelphia, PA 19106) V.1- 1941- Volume(issue)/page/year: 29,116,1969
TYPE OF TEST :
LDLo - Lowest published lethal dose
ROUTE OF EXPOSURE :
Intravenous
SPECIES OBSERVED :
Mammal - dog
DOSE/DURATION :
48 mg/kg
TOXIC EFFECTS :
Gastrointestinal - hypermotility, diarrhea Skin and Appendages - dermatitis, other (after systemic exposure) Nutritional and Gross Metabolic - weight loss or decreased weight gain
REFERENCE :
CNREA8 Cancer Research. (Public Ledger Building, Suit 816, 6th & Chestnut Sts., Philadelphia, PA 19106) V.1- 1941- Volume(issue)/page/year: 29,116,1969
